The Advantages of Becoming a Licensed Real Estate Agent

If you’re considering a career in real estate, becoming a licensed real estate agent is a great way to get started. Becoming a licensed real estate agent can offer a number of benefits, from financial stability to the opportunity to help others find their dream homes. Here are some of the advantages of becoming a licensed real estate agent.

1. Financial Stability: As a licensed real estate agent, you’ll have the opportunity to make a good living. The real estate industry is booming, and the potential for earning a comfortable income is there. With the right marketing and networking skills, you can build a successful real estate business and enjoy a steady stream of income.

2. Flexibility: As a real estate agent, you have the freedom to work when you want and how you want. You can choose to work full-time or part-time, and you can decide when and where you want to work. This flexibility allows you to balance your work and personal life in a way that works for you.

3. Helping Others: As a real estate agent, you have the opportunity to help others find the home of their dreams. You get to be part of a process that can be life-changing for your clients, and that can be incredibly rewarding.

4. Networking Opportunities: As a real estate agent, you’ll get to meet a lot of people and build a network of contacts. This can open up a lot of doors for you, both professionally and personally.

5. Professional Development: As a real estate agent, you can continue to learn and grow in your career. You can take courses to stay up-to-date on industry trends and regulations, and you can attend seminars and conferences to network with other agents and learn new skills.

Becoming a licensed real estate agent can be a great way to start a rewarding career. With the right skills and dedication, you can build a successful business and enjoy the many benefits it offers.
